What are Mushroom Stones?
Mushroom stones are naturally occurring rocks that have been shaped through natural geological processes to exhibit a form that resembles a mushroom cap. This characteristic makes them highly sought after for decorative purposes. They come in various sizes, colors, and textures, which contribute to their application in gardens, driveways, pathways, and decorative features in homes and public spaces. Their earthy tones blend seamlessly with the surrounding environment, making them an ideal choice for those looking to enhance the aesthetic appeal of both residential and commercial properties.

Benefits of Mushroom Stones in Landscaping and Design
Mushroom stones are not just visually appealing; they serve several functional purposes as well. They are incredibly durable, able to withstand harsh weather conditions without losing their integrity. This makes them an excellent choice for outdoor landscaping, where resilience is paramount. Furthermore, their unique shapes can be used to create stunning features such as water fountains, rock gardens, and retaining walls, allowing landscapers to express their creativity.
Eco-conscious designers also appreciate that using natural stones helps reduce carbon footprints because they require minimal maintenance compared to synthetic materials. The longevity and stability of mushroom stones mean that they do not need to be replaced frequently, resulting in long-term savings for homeowners and business owners alike.
How to Choose a Reliable Supplier
When venturing into the world of wholesale mushroom stone suppliers, several factors must be considered to ensure a fruitful partnership. First, look for suppliers with a strong reputation in the industry. Research online reviews, ask for references, and evaluate their business practices. Reliable suppliers should provide quality assurance, ensuring that the stones meet industry standards and are free of defects.
Next, consider the range of products they offer. A versatile supplier should have various mushrooms stones and sizes, allowing for greater flexibility in design and application. It is also beneficial to choose a supplier who can provide samples before making a bulk order, as this can help in assessing quality and suitability for specific projects.
